The Rose Tree is a family run pub and restaurant with extensive beer garden, located in the picturesque Shincliffe village on the banks of the River Wear. Good food is offered using the best local produce wherever possible. There are two separate rooms and families and walkers are made very welcome as are well behaved dogs in the bar where you will find a selection of three hand pulled ales.

Champion Beer Of Britain Award

The Champion Beer of Britain is one of the most prestigious beer competitions in the world. It is the ultimate honour for UK brewers and has helped put many into the national spotlight.

Judging for the competition takes around a year, starting with individual nominations from CAMRA members and tasting panel nominations, leading to a series of rigorous regional heats adhering to a strict blind tasting policy.
